Batteries ag13
This battery has a flattened appearance resembling a tablet. The lower part is distinguished by a slightly smaller diameter. This side is the negative pole. The upper part, having a slightly larger diameter, is the positive pole. It is marked on which, when installing the battery, you should be guided so as not to confuse the poles.
Characteristics
The ag13 battery has the following features:
- The small size of this battery allows you to install it in various miniature devices and gadgets. The height is 5 mm and the diameter is 11.6 mm.
- Electricity, which gives the battery, is generated in it from an alkaline reaction. It follows that these batteries are alkaline.
- When buying a battery, it should be remembered that the voltage error here is 0.05 V. It absolutely does not affect the performance. It also cannot be called marriage. The rated voltage of the battery is 1.5 V.
- Due to their small size, the batteries do not have high power, but they have a current strength of 0.22 mA.
- The electrical capacity is 110 mA / h. This is worth remembering when installing in various devices. In powerful gadgets, the power consumption time will be small.
- Battery weight is 3 g.
Application
Often, manufacturers of various devices where it is necessary to use ag13 batteries indicate this in the operating instructions. Depending on the power of the electric gadget or device, the number of batteries varies from one to five.
The ag13 batteries are used to power various children's toys, where their miniature design is convenient. They are also installed in desktop, watches and wall clocks. They are used in laser pointers, as well as flashlights and calculators. The ag13 battery is used to power some low-power remote controls, as well as in electronic thermometers. They are also installed in pedometers and other similar gadgets.
Operational Features
When using the ag13 battery, some people have a question: is it possible to charge this battery. But manufacturers categorically forbid doing this. You can find many different ways to increase battery life on the Internet, but don't blindly believe this. Indeed, when heated, for example, it can simply explode, since the alkali inside will boil. It is also impossible to charge it (with the help of improvised chargers).
When using an ag13 battery, it is worth remembering that harmful substances are used to generate electricity, as well as various heavy metals, which can cause severe burns on the skin. It is not recommended to throw elements into the chute, there are special eco-receivers for disposal.
Experts note several important rules for using ag13 batteries:
- it is forbidden to heat elements and keep them in the sun;
- during the acquisition should pay attention to the expiration date: the fresher the battery, the longer it will last;
- keep children and animals out of them;
- Do not disassemble or deform the housing;
- Never charge these batteries.
